
At El Camino, our guiding principle is to exceed our guest’s expectations in all areas – food, beverage, and ambiance – and create an experience that will arouse and excite our guest’s senses. As a team, we are inspired by the culture and the heritage of Mexico. To that end, we are passionate about bringing you an authentic experience not typically seen north of the border in chain restaurants. We are committed to offering the freshest organic and local ingredients where possible. We are even taking the not so typical step of making our own tortillas, sauces, and anything else possible from scratch.

2- dairy free options!! Made from scratch to order meals. Excellent Carnitas and black beans. The carnitas was moist and three enchiladas in a serving! I got the red sauce on the side. I Could not finish. The black beans are smoky and just the best I’ve ever had and I grew up on Cuban food.
3- carnitas burrito has the beans and meat and rice. The rice is not dairy free.

To our surprise there was a great happy hour going on and we ordered several items from the menu. I had a prosecco and rose, as well as the fish tacos and tamales. No complaints. I’ve lived in Mexico for a few years, so for some restaurant tamales found in Florida, with a little salsa and sour cream, these weren’t bad at all. Absolutely loved my fish taco as well.
My crew member is a former bartender and had 4 drinks and said he loved them all. He ordered so much food off the Happy Hour menu I couldn’t keep track, but he was very pleased. Lol.
The bartenders were very professional and personable, and just had overall good positive energy.
Our food and drinks came out very quickly. For our final orders, it took a little longer because there were more people. So I can imagine on a packed day service may take longer for your orders. Lastly, the prices are perfect. I definitely feel you get your money’s worth here for the Happy Hour menu.
Overall this was a great first visit and I definitely look forward to visiting again the next time I’m in the city.
They had a happy hour with great prices and tacos. We got three different tacos, the fish, the gringo, and the pork. They were ok, a little dry, and could have used some sour cream or salsa. We also ordered chips and salsa, but when it came out our waiter told the food runner the wrong seat at the bar so I had to speak up and they placed another order in and had to wait all over again.
I think they definitely needed more help behind the bar for faster, friendlier, and accurate service.
I travel a lot and wasn’t super impressed.
